>One solution I've thought of.. would be to modify sendmail to regenerate
>aliases.db if it notices a zero byte aliases.db on initial startup.  The
>benefit of this is that it would work for all forms of install.

actually...i think (i've not tried this, but it might be good enough)
that if you can "arrange" for the aliases.db file to be *older* than
the aliases file (ie, create an empty via touch with an old timestamp)
and you set AutoRebuildAliases to True in the sendmail.cf, all should
just work.
